Mich. Admin. Code R. 125.1949 - "Repair and maintenance" defined; existing communities; construction; permit to construct; general repair and maintenance; exemption
Rule 949.
(1)
"Repair and maintenance," for the purpose of this rule, means projects such as,
but not limited to, the following:
(a)
Repairing internal roads.
(b)
Replacing existing lighting fixtures and illumination elements.
(c) Replacing, repairing, or maintaining
existing sewer lines, drain lines, water mains, utility lines, and
appurtenances.
(d) Repairing and
maintaining existing home sites, buildings, or grounds.
(2) Existing communities that are licensed
under the act are exempt from filing an application with the department for a
permit to construct for general repair and maintenance-type construction
projects if the projects do not add to, subtract from, or alter, the standards
of the approved master community plans and specifications under which the
community was originally constructed.
(3) Subrule (1) of this rule does not exempt
the community from obtaining any permits, approvals, or inspections required by
other laws, rules, or local ordinances applicable to a repair and maintenance
project.
